Getting the color temperature level right

If you want the classic appearance, the real color temperature matters. Too warm and the house can look excessively amber. Also great and the soft qualities goes away. There is no excellent number for each residential property, but there is a beneficial working array for a lot of homes.

In property settings, many individuals land pleasantly someplace around 2200K to 3000K for warm soft outside illumination. The reduced end really feels much more candlelike and intimate. The upper end still really feels warm, however cleaner and a little better. Material shade, trim comparison, and area context all influence where the sweet area falls.

A white stucco home in a seaside setting might handle a somewhat cleaner cozy tone well. A red brick home with cream trim often looks outstanding a bit lower in the range. Dark exteriors usually benefit from adequate warmth to maintain the house from transforming visually flat at night, yet they additionally need sufficient outcome to check out clearly from the street.

Here are a few variables worth evaluating when dialing in the right appearance:

  • exterior product shade and texture
  • how hidden or visible the fixtures will certainly be
  • viewing range from aesthetic to house
  • whether the home is conventional, transitional, or modern
  • how often the system will certainly be utilized in daily warm-white mode

That last point is simple to take too lightly. If cozy white will be your default 90 percent of the time, spend added effort obtaining it right. It is far better to fine-tune the daily scene than to stress over the one or two holidays when the system goes completely color-changing.

Brightness issues as long as color

A common blunder is condemning the color when the actual problem is strength. Even an attractive cozy white can look economical if it is too intense for the home. Overlit rooflines create hotspots, glow, and visual clutter. Rather than emphasizing architecture, they overpower it.

This takes place usually on modest-sized homes where the system can much more output than the layout in fact requires. Homeowners see the lights at full illumination throughout arrangement and presume more must be better. Normally it is not. On several properties, dropping the output visibly boosts the result. The lines end up being softer, the spill comes to be more controlled, and the home looks more refined.

Permanent systems with app-based controls make this simpler, yet just if the installer or property owner takes some time to program valuable scenes. It aids to contend the very least one daily warm-white setup tuned specifically for regular nights, not simply a common manufacturing facility preset. That setting could perform at a reduced illumination on weekdays, with a somewhat brighter variation for weekend breaks or entertaining.

The classic look is hardly ever the brightest setup. It is the one that really feels balanced from the road, from the driveway, and from inside your house looking out.

Installation information that form the final look

An attractive illumination color can not rescue a sloppy mount. The craftsmanship behind the system figures out whether the result feels custom or cobbled together. With Permanent LED Lights Installation, placement is everything.

Under-soffit installing has a tendency to be the cleanest choice for many homes since it conceals the hardware and routes the light in a regulated clean. Fascia installing can work well also, but it calls for cautious preparation to keep the visual rhythm even. Spacing should reply to your home, not just adhere to a one-size-fits-all regulation. Heights, dormers, garage doors, gables, and changes each adjustment just how the light reads.

Wire administration matters greater than individuals think. Throughout daylight hours, poor wire directing is what gives away a hurried setup. House owners are spending for permanence, so the system should really feel built right into your house instead of draped onto it. Tidy lines, matched trim networks where needed, and discreet discontinuations all add to the high-end appearance.

There is additionally the matter of use. Irreversible does not mean untouchable. A well-installed system enables accessibility for future maintenance without damaging finishes or calling for significant disassembly. That is among those details homeowners might not think of on day one, but they value it later.

Practical trade-offs home owners should know

Warm soft illumination is forgiving, however it is not magic. There are compromises, and it aids to comprehend them before installation.

Very cozy settings can shed some crispness on residences with exceptionally intense white trim. If the home has a minimal, almost gallery-like style language, a somewhat cleaner cozy white might fit it far better than a deeply brownish-yellow tone. Homes in dense neighborhoods might likewise need brightness changed very carefully so the installment continues to be tasteful and does not cast unneeded spill toward surrounding properties.

Another edge case is snow. In winter season environments, snow mirrors a great deal of light back onto the façade. A setting that looks best in October may feel brighter in January. That is not a problem in the system, simply a reminder that programmable scenes are useful. Seasonal tweaks help keep the same aesthetic state of mind across altering conditions.

Landscaping likewise transforms the equation. Fully grown trees, bushes, and stonework can take in or show more light than expected. Sometimes the best roofline shade requires buddy adjustments in path or uplighting so the total scene feels systematic. Outside illumination functions best as a make-up. Irreversible roofline lighting is one layer, not the entire performance.
